Transaction 107a8e0a5a725156cf83c524c579bf99058e995a03371c09d5ce11129b1c7099
1 Input
1 Output
-
107a8e0a5a725156cf83c524c579bf99058e995a03371c09d5ce11129b1c7099:0
- value
- 116590853
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 7041c037b140a786a9accf76e823f080411c2d26 OP_EQUAL
- address
- 3BvaNUftj5bDqRt4C6AeknyQiv1xiCCdca